WordPress は現在世界中で最も使用されているコンテンツ管理システム (CMS) の一つです。その多様性や機能性から多くのウェブサイトが WordPress を基盤としていますが、「サイトを別のホストに移行したい」といった状況に直面した際、初心者にとっては非常に複雑でストレスフルな作業になることがあります。しかし、WordPress の豊かなプラグインエコシステムはそのような課題を軽減します。本記事では、2024年の最新情報を基に、移行作業を効率化し、エラーを最小限に抑えるための「最高の WordPress 移行プラグイン」を7つ厳選し、深掘り解説します。

移行プラグインとは何か?

人気第1位 47

移行プラグインとは、WordPress サイトをある環境から別の環境に移行するためのツールです。たとえば、以下のようなシナリオで利用されます。

  • 新しいホスティングサービスへの移行: 既存のサイトを別のホスティングプロバイダへ移動。
  • ローカルからライブサーバーへ: 開発環境で作成したサイトを本番環境にアップロード。
  • ドメインの変更: サブドメインから独自ドメインへ移行。
  • データのバックアップと復元: 万が一のデータ喪失に備えた完全バックアップ。

移行プラグインの主な利点は、手動で行う煩雑な作業を自動化し、移行プロセスを数クリックで完了できる点です。

移行プラグインの種類

移行プラグインは大きく以下の種類に分けられます:

  1. バックアップベースの移行
    サイト全体のバックアップを作成し、新しいサーバー上で復元する手法。例: UpdraftPlus、BackupBuddy。
  2. 直接転送型
    サイトのファイルやデータベースを一括転送し、サーバー間の同期をリアルタイムで行う手法。例: WP Migrate DB。
  3. クラウド統合型
    Google Drive や Dropbox といったクラウドサービスを活用してバックアップを保存・転送。例: BlogVault。
  4. シンプル移行特化型
    移行プロセスを最小限のステップで完了させるシンプルなツール。例: All-in-One WP Migration。

UpdraftPlus

Updraft Plus migration plugin
  • 特徴: クラウドストレージへのバックアップ機能が充実しており、復元や移行もシンプル。
  • 主な機能:
    • Google Drive、Dropbox、Amazon S3 などに対応。
    • 無料版でも充実した機能。
    • プレミアム版では WP-CLI 統合や複数サイト管理が可能。
  • 価格: 無料版あり、プレミアム版は年間 $70~
  • 公式サイトこちら

BackupBuddy

BackupBuddy
  • 特徴: iThemes 開発のプレミアム専用プラグインで、完全バックアップからカスタマイズ移行まで対応。
  • 主な機能:
    • オフサイトストレージ。
    • データベースの検索・置換機能。
    • カスタマイズ可能なバックアップ内容。
  • 価格: 年間 $99~
  • 公式サイトこちら

Duplicator

Duplicator plugin
  • 特徴: 初心者に優しいインターフェイスで、バックアップから移行までスムーズに行える。
  • 主な機能:
    • すべてのファイルとデータベースをパッケージ化。
    • 複数サイトのテンプレート作成が可能。
    • クラウド統合機能 (プレミアム版)。
  • 価格: 無料版あり、プレミアム版は年間 $49.50~
  • 公式サイトこちら

All-in-One WP Migration

All in one Mirgration plugin
  • 特徴: 名前の通り、シンプルかつ効率的な移行プロセスを提供。
  • 主な機能:
    • データベースとメディアの完全移行。
    • サーバー要件を問わない設計。
    • アップロードサイズ制限を回避。
  • 価格: 無料版あり、プレミアム版は年間 $69~
  • 公式サイトこちら

JetPack VaultPress Backup

VaultPress
  • 特徴: Automattic が開発したプラグインで、JetPack と統合された移行ツール。
  • 主な機能:
    • リアルタイムバックアップ。
    • 自動復元と移行。
    • JetPack セキュリティツール一式との統合。
  • 価格: 月額 $9.95~
  • 公式サイトこちら

BlogVault

BlogVault
  • 特徴: マルチサイトの移行やオフライン復元に特化した高機能プラグイン。
  • 主な機能:
    • 毎日の自動バックアップ。
    • URL 書き換えを自動で実施。
    • ステージング環境の提供。
  • 価格: 無料版あり、プレミアム版は年間 $89~
  • 公式サイトこちら

WP Migrate DB

WP Migrate Lite migration plugin
  • 特徴: サーバー管理者や開発者向けの高度な移行ツール。
  • 主な機能:
    • データベースの SQL エクスポートとインポート。
    • リアルタイム編集可能な移行。
    • WP-CLI 統合。
  • 価格: 無料版あり、プレミアム版は年間 $49~
  • 公式サイトこちら

プラググイン価格比較

プラグイン名 無料版 プレミアム価格
UpdraftPlus ✔️ $70/年
BackupBuddy $99/年
Duplicator ✔️ $49.50/年
All-in-One WP Migration ✔️ $69/年
JetPack VaultPress $9.95/月
BlogVault ✔️ $89/年
WP Migrate DB ✔️ $49/年

まとめ

WordPressサイトの移行は、適切なツールを使用することで非常にスムーズかつ安全に進めることができます。この記事で紹介した移行プラグインは、それぞれ異なる機能や強みを持っており、ユーザーのニーズや予算に応じて選択できます。
  • 簡単な操作性が必要な方には、無料版も利用可能な UpdraftPlusDuplicator をおすすめします。
  • プレミアムサポートと追加機能を求める方にはBackupBuddyBlogVault が最適です。
  • 複雑なカスタマイズや開発者向け機能が必要な場合にはWP Migrate DB が非常に役立ちます。

また、サイトの規模や移行先のホスト要件によっても選ぶべきプラグインは異なります。例えば、クラウドストレージとの連携を重視する場合には UpdraftPlusBlogVault、リアルタイムバックアップが必要な場合は JetPack VaultPress を選ぶと良いでしょう。

よりスムーズなサイト移行のために

移行を成功させるためには、以下のポイントを押さえることが重要です。

  1. 事前準備:現在のサイトの完全なバックアップを取得しておく。
  2. テスト環境での移行テスト:ローカル環境やステージングサイトで移行を試してから本番環境に反映する。
  3. 選んだプラグインのドキュメントを参照する:移行プロセス中に生じる可能性のあるエラーを未然に防ぐため。

これらのプラグインを活用すれば、手間のかかるサイト移行も簡単に行うことができます。ぜひ、ご自身のサイト要件に合ったプラグインを選び、スムーズな移行を実現してください。

よくある質問(FAQ)

Q. 最適の無料で使える移行プラグインはありますか?

A. はい、Duplicator や UpdraftPlus の無料版がおすすめです。

Q. 初心者でも簡単に移行できるプラグインはどれですか?

A. UpdraftPlus と All-in-One WP Migration が特に簡単です。